Araştırma
/
Yazılar
/
Kripto Varlıklar
/
Birlikte Çalışabilirlik Nedir?

Birlikte Çalışabilirlik Nedir?

Blok zincir dünyasında her ağ kendi kuralları, dili ve sınırlarıyla çalışan bağımsız bir ada gibidir. Ancak bu adaların birbiriyle konuşamaması, yani veri ve değer alışverişi yapamaması, Web3’ün büyümesinin önündeki en büyük engellerden biridir. İşte burada blok zincirler arası birlikte çalışabilirlik devreye giriyor.

Birlikte Çalışabilirlik Nedir?


Birlikte çalışabilirlik ne demek?

Blok zincirler arası birlikte çalışabilirlik; farklı blok zincir ağlarının birbirleriyle veri, mesaj ve varlık alışverişi yapabilmesini, yani iletişim kurabilmesini ifade eder. Tıpkı internetin farklı bilgisayarları birbirine bağlaması gibi, bu kavram da blok zincirleri birbirine bağlamayı amaçlar. Böylece Ethereum'daki bir akıllı sözleşme, başka bir zincirdeki veriye ulaşabilir ya da bir kullanıcı, Solana’daki varlığını Polygon’a kolayca taşıyabilir.

Neden bu kadar önemli?

Bugün blok zincir ekosistemi çok zincirli bir yapıya sahip. Bitcoin, Ethereum, Solana, Arbitrum, Polkadot ve daha niceleri... Her biri farklı çözümler sunuyor ama kendi başına çalışıyor. Bu durum uygulamaların parçalanmasına, likiditenin dağılmasına ve kullanıcı deneyiminin karmaşıklaşmasına yol açıyor. Zincirler birbiriyle konuşabildiğinde:

  • Varlık transferleri daha güvenli ve hızlı hale geliyor.
  • Uygulamalar birden fazla zincirde çalışabiliyor.
  • Kullanıcılar için zincirler arası geçiş kolaylaşıyor.
  • Geliştiriciler aynı uygulamayı farklı zincirlere uyarlamak zorunda kalmıyor.

Özetle, birlikte çalışabilirlik olmadan blok zincir dünyası hem parçalı hem verimsiz kalır. Bu nedenle, Web3’ün ölçeklenebilmesi ve benimsenebilmesi için birlikte çalışabilirlik artık bir “lüks” değil, zorunluluktur.

Nasıl sağlanıyor?

Blok zincirler doğal olarak birbiriyle konuşamaz. Çünkü her biri farklı mimariler, konsensüs mekanizmaları ve işlem formatlarına sahip. Bu nedenle birlikte çalışabilirliği sağlamak için çeşitli teknik çözümler geliştiriliyor:

  • Köprüler: Kullanıcıların bir zincirdeki varlığı başka bir zincire taşımasını sağlar.
  • Oracle’lar: Dış dünyadan ya da başka zincirlerden veri getirip zincire aktarır.
  • Sidechain ve Katman-2 çözümleri: Ana zincirden bağımsız çalışan ama veri alışverişi yapabilen yan zincirlerdir.
  • Cross-chain mesajlaşma protokolleri: Zincirler arasında mesaj aktarımı yapılmasını sağlar. Örnek: Chainlink CCIP, Hyperlane, Axelar, LayerZero gibi çözümler.

Bu araçlar sayesinde zincirler birbirine veri gönderebilir, varlık transferi yapabilir hatta zincirler arası sözleşmeler tetiklenebilir.

Karşılaşılan zorluklar neler?

Birlikte çalışabilirlik teknik olarak karmaşıktır ve bazı ciddi zorluklar içerir:

  • Güvenlik: Zincirler arası köprüler şimdiye kadar milyarlarca dolarlık saldırıya uğradı. Güvenli tasarım şart.
  • Standart eksikliği: Her çözüm kendi yolunu çizdiği için bugün hâlâ evrensel bir birlikte çalışabilirlik standardı yok.
  • Farklılıklar: Zincirlerin işlem doğrulama süreleri, işlem yapıları, kesinlik (finality) modelleri birbirinden farklı olduğu için uyum sağlamak zordur.
  • Gizlilik ve kurumsal ihtiyaçlar: Kurumlar için gizliliği koruyarak zincirler arası işlem yapmak ayrı bir zorluk alanı.

Kimler hangi çözümleri sunuyor?

Bugün birçok proje bu soruna çözüm üretmeye çalışıyor:

  • Polkadot: Parachain yapısıyla zincirleri bir “merkez” etrafında bağlıyor.
  • Cosmos: IBC protokolüyle birbirine bağlı ama bağımsız zincirler oluşturuyor.
  • Chainlink CCIP: Güvenli ve evrensel mesajlaşma ile zincirleri birbirine bağlamayı hedefliyor.
  • Axelar, Hyperlane, LayerZero, Socket, Succinct: Farklı yaklaşımlarla zincirler arası mesaj, token ve veri iletişimi sağlıyor.
  • Ek olarak Uniswap gibi birçok merkeziyetsiz uygulamanın geliştirici ekipleri de bu alanda inovatif çalışmaları, ekosistemdeki diğer ekiplerle birlik içerisinde geliştiriyor. 

Gelecekte bizi ne bekliyor?

Web3'ün geleceği çok zincirli. Ancak bu zincirlerin birlikte çalışabilir olması şart. Tıpkı internetin yaygınlaşmasında TCP/IP gibi bir standardın rolü nasıl büyükse, blok zincirler için de benzer bir yapı gerekiyor. Zincirlerin konuştuğu bir dünya; hem kullanıcılar hem geliştiriciler için daha verimli, daha güvenli ve daha erişilebilir bir Web3 anlamına geliyor.